Guwahati’s Lokapriya Gopinath Bordoloi International Airport unveiled a new terminal on Saturday, December 21, 2024, designed to handle‍ 13.1 million passengers annually. The project, developed by Guwahati international‍ Airport Ltd and operated ⁢by Adani Airport holdings Limited (AAHL), reflects Assam’s biodiversity and cultural heritage.

Inauguration and Key Players

Prime ‍Minister Narendra Modi ⁢inaugurated ⁢the new ⁤terminal at Lokapriya Gopinath Bordoloi International Airport in Guwahati on Saturday, December 21, 2024. Adani Group Chairman⁤ Gautam Adani expressed his privilege⁣ in ⁣hosting the Prime Minister for the event. The airport’s operations are managed by Adani Airport Holdings⁢ Limited (AAHL).

project⁢ Details and investment

The new terminal spans 140,000 square meters and cost approximately Rs 5,000 crore (approximately $600 million ⁤USD as of December 21, 2024). A notable portion, Rs 1,000 crore (approximately $120 million USD), has been‍ allocated⁣ for the development of ‍maintenance, Repair, and Overhaul (MRO) facilities. These facilities will enhance the⁢ airport’s ⁢ability to service aircraft, creating further economic opportunities.

Component Cost (Rs⁢ Crore) Approximate USD Equivalent (Dec 21, 2024)
Total Project Cost 5,000 $600 million
MRO Facilities 1,000 $120 million

Passenger⁢ Capacity and Regional Impact

With a capacity to handle 13.1 million passengers per annum, ⁢the new terminal significantly⁢ expands the airport’s ability to ⁤accommodate growing air traffic. ‍This increased capacity is expected to boost regional connectivity, facilitating both domestic and international ⁤travel to and from Assam. The expansion will likely support tourism and economic growth in the region.
